Team Description

SquadraCorse is a team founded in winter 2004 by 10 Turin Polytechnic University students who were keen on engineering and motorsport and who decided to pool their knowledge to begin working on this project. Our objective is to produce, each year, a single-seat competition car in order to take part in the Formula SAE competition. Currently, our team is made up of students from 10 different engineering courses and from 12 different nationalities. Since our birth in 2005, we have steadily but dramatically gained experience, achieving great success both in Europe and overseas, until, in 2012, we have switched from an internal combustion engine to a full electric powertrain, the first team to do so in Italy.

The SC26 marks a turning point for Squadra Corse PoliTo. Building on the previous concept, the 2026 car focuses on reliability and the debut of autonomous driving, featuring innovative autonomous steering and braking systems, and a redesigned aero package to house the VCU and computer. In parallel, the team upgrades its organization with the SC Academy, a strategic program designed to train new members, mitigate annual turnover, and secure the seamless transfer of know-how.

SquadraCorse of Politecnico di Torino was founded in 2004 and untill 2011 has manufactured internal combustion engines prototypes. After a short but successful experience in 2010 with a hybrid vehicle, finally in 2012 the team switched from the internal combustion engine to the full electric propulsion. When last year the SC12e came to life it was the first electric prototype ever produced by an Italian Formula SAE team and after the successful season the team carried on the electric project with the SCR. The 2013 team is interdisciplinary and international as always but the organization after the passage to an electric vehicle, has been revised giving more importance to the electrical and electronic division. Several improvements have been adopted for the new vehicle to increase the perfomance and the efficiency; the most important one is the transition from a steel tubular chassis to a carbon fiber monocoque. The SCR has two independent motors with a new double stage transmission.
